Abstract
一种光栅耦合器及其制备方法。该光栅耦合器包括:依次排列的衬底层(0)、下限制层(1)、波导芯层(2)和上限制层(3)。该波导芯层(2)包括亚微米波导(4)、第一锥形波导(5)和波导阵列(6)。该波导阵列(6)包括至少两个波导群,该波导群包括至少一条波导链,该波导链包括至少两个宽度不同的波导,该波导链中的该波导相互连接。同一该波导群的该波导链中波导的宽度和排列结构相同,不同该波导群的该波导链中波导的宽度和/或排列结构不同。该波导阵列(6)中该波导链的一端与该第一锥形波导(5)宽的一端连接,该第一锥形波导(5)窄的一端与该亚微米波导(4)连接。该光栅耦合器能提高带宽。
